Transaction 756217f944524ae8177f8bc8c37bc78f6c88ce378ada6931cb3c028514e4e11e

1 Input
2 Outputs
  • 756217f944524ae8177f8bc8c37bc78f6c88ce378ada6931cb3c028514e4e11e:0
  • value  22474945
    address  1DDAUzpku3GQ9rvHSH1JLveej2rn3ykEiL
  • 756217f944524ae8177f8bc8c37bc78f6c88ce378ada6931cb3c028514e4e11e:1
  • value  33700000
    address  178Ddx5Kd3X18tFvPwsBnSSqat57xPBAZo